    Nursing Care. Individuals who need round-the-clock support and care from trained nurses because of their medical conditions and/or daily living requirements. This includes individuals needing extensive rehabilitation after a stroke or those who require assistance with using a peg feeding tube.

    Residential care. Individuals with low care needs, who are either fully independent or require minimal assistance with personal care and day-to-day tasks. Residential care usually includes support with tasks like: dressing, washing, taking oral medication and hoisting.

Askbart guide to care in Surrey

Surrey, is a gem of a place that’s perfect for retirees looking for a peaceful, yet vibrant place to settle down. Nestled in the southeast of England, Surrey is known for its picturesque landscapes, charming market towns, and a rich history that’s sure to keep you intrigued.

One of the key reasons Surrey is a top choice for retirees is its excellent selection of care homes and retirement villages. These aren’t your run-of-the-mill facilities. They’re designed to provide a comfortable, community-focused lifestyle with all the amenities you could need. Plus, they’re set in some of the most beautiful parts of the county, so you’ll have stunning views to enjoy every day.

But there’s more to Surrey than just great living options. It’s a place that’s full of life and things to do. Fancy a stroll in a beautiful garden? The RHS Garden Wisley, one of the world’s great gardens, is right on your doorstep. If you’re a history buff, you’ll love exploring Hampton Court Palace or the historic Runnymede, where the Magna Carta was sealed.

Surrey is also home to some fantastic local markets, like the ones in Guildford and Farnham, where you can pick up fresh local produce, crafts, and antiques. And let’s not forget the county’s reputation for top-notch food and drink. From cosy pubs to Michelin-starred restaurants, there’s something to suit every palate.

Getting around is a breeze too. Surrey’s transport links are excellent, with easy access to London and the rest of the UK. Plus, the county’s commitment to sustainability means there are plenty of walking and cycling routes to enjoy.
